by Emma Delwyn Stoll (Author)

Darwin Queen has never felt what it is like to celebrate a birthday. Every year instead of cake and candles, she was taken to a lab where children were used as test subjects for experiments that were quite deadly. Some gained powers, but many died. She survived, though surviving something does not necessarily mean you are able to escape it.

At the age of six, Darwin was protecting younger children who looked to her for comfort in a place that showed her none. At the age of eight, Darwin led the children to escape, determined to save as many as she could. However, freedom was not immediately peaceful for Darwin as hunger, fear, and loneliness followed her into the outside world until a quiet boy named Kyoya Ootori found her hiding under a tree. He never asked her any questions or pressured her to talk. He simply showed up. This is how Darwin Queen begins to learn what it is like to be safe through the help of Kyoya and his family.

Life at Ouran Academy is nothing like the lab she escaped. Surrounded by the opulence of the academy, the opulence of her classmates, and the uncontrolled energy of the Host Club, Darwin enters a reality that seems almost too good to be true. She doesn't try to be the center of the universe. Instead, she finds her place behind the scenes, using her quick wits and keen insight to help the club prosper. Gradually, without even realizing it, she becomes a part of something she thought she could never be a part of, a family she chose for herself.

The problem is, the past doesn't die easily. The children who never left the lab live on within her memory, and the oath she took to protect them still holds true. The Birthday Curse: Secrets of the Lab is a tale of survival, loyalty, loss, and the kind of love that doesn't even require an explanation. It's a tale of a girl who was forged in the fire of cruelty but refused to be defined by it, who learns that even the darkest of beginnings can lead to something precious.
